excel公式中引号和双引号
作者:百问excel教程网
|
85人看过
发布时间:2026-03-13 12:56:22
针对“excel公式中引号和双引号”的困惑,核心在于理解引号在公式中用于界定文本字符串,而双引号通常作为文本内容的一部分出现,掌握其使用规则能有效避免公式错误并实现动态文本构建。
在日常使用Excel(电子表格)处理数据时,许多用户都会对公式中出现的引号和双引号感到困惑。它们看起来相似,却在公式中扮演着截然不同的角色,用错了地方,轻则公式报错,重则导致整个数据分析结果出现偏差。今天,我们就来彻底厘清“excel公式中引号和双引号”背后的逻辑与应用技巧。
引号在Excel公式中的基本角色:文本定界符 首先,我们必须建立一个核心认知:在Excel的公式语言中,一对半角双引号(即我们通常从键盘输入的")的根本作用,是定义一个文本字符串。你可以把它想象成给一段文字加上的一对“保护罩”或“标识牌”,告诉Excel:“引号之内的所有内容,请视为纯文本处理,不要尝试将它理解为单元格引用、数字或者函数名称。”这是理解所有相关问题的基石。纯文本内容的直接表示 当我们需要在公式中直接写入一段固定的文字时,就必须使用引号将其包裹。例如,公式 =“完成” 会在单元格中直接显示“完成”二字。如果去掉引号,写成 =完成,Excel会误以为“完成”是一个命名区域或函数,从而返回错误值。再比如,在IF(条件判断)函数中,判断结果若为文本,也必须加引号:=IF(A1>60, “及格”, “不及格”)。这里的“及格”和“不及格”就是通过引号定义的文本返回值。空文本与空格的表示 引号对还有一个非常重要的用途:表示空文本。一对紧挨着的双引号“”,中间不包含任何字符(包括空格),在Excel中代表长度为0的文本字符串。它常用于清空单元格内容或作为函数的默认空值返回值。例如,=IF(A1="", “空”, “有值”) 可以判断A1是否为空单元格。需要注意的是,如果引号中间有一个空格,如“ ”,它就不再是空文本,而是一个包含一个空格字符的文本,这在查找、匹配时会导致截然不同的结果。当双引号本身需要作为文本内容时:转义机制 这就引出了最核心的困惑点:如果我想在公式生成的文本结果中,包含一个真正的双引号字符(例如显示:他说道:“你好!”),该怎么办?此时,我们就需要用到“转义”机制。Excel的规则是:用两个连续的双引号,来代表一个实际输出的双引号字符。这个规则可以概括为“双引号套双引号,输出一个引号”。在文本字符串内部嵌入双引号 假设我们需要用CONCATENATE(连接)函数或其简化符号 &(与号)来拼接一段包含引号的句子。公式应写为:=“他说道:”“你好!”””。仔细分析这个公式:最外层的两个引号是文本定界符,它们定义了整个字符串的起止。内部的”“你好!”” 部分,其中”“(两个双引号)被Excel识别为输出一个字符”,紧接着的你好!是普通文本,最后的””(又是两个双引号)再输出一个字符”。最终单元格显示为:他说道:“你好!”。在函数参数中动态嵌入引号 这个技巧在构建动态公式时极为有用。例如,我们想用INDIRECT(间接引用)函数,通过某个单元格(如B1)中的文本“Sheet2”来引用另一个工作表A1单元格的值。公式不能直接写=INDIRECT(B1&"!A1"),因为这会生成字符串“Sheet2!A1”,而INDIRECT需要它。但如果我们想引用的是带有空格的工作表名,比如“销售 数据”,就必须写成:=INDIRECT("'"&B1&"'!A1")。这里,单引号被用于包裹可能包含空格的工作表名。而如果我们想构建的文本本身就包含双引号,例如让VLOOKUP(垂直查找)的查找值来自文本,且该文本带引号,就需要综合运用 & 符号和转义规则。与单引号的区别与联系 除了双引号,Excel中还会出现单引号(')。单引号在公式中通常不作为文本定界符,它主要在两个场景出现:一是在引用包含空格或特殊字符的工作表名时,用于包裹整个工作表引用部分,如='销售 数据'!A1;二是在表示时间中的分、秒时,如“5'30”” 表示5分30秒。在文本字符串中,单引号可以直接写入,无需转义,例如 =“这是一个'例子'” 会正常显示单引号。常见错误排查:公式中的“NAME?”与引号缺失 很多“NAME?”(名称)错误都源于引号使用不当。当你写了一个公式如 =IF(A1>90, 优秀, 良好),Excel会试图寻找名为“优秀”和“良好”的已定义名称,如果找不到,就会报错。正确的写法必须为文本加上引号:=IF(A1>90, “优秀”, “良好”)。同样,在VLOOKUP等函数的查找值参数中,如果查找的是文本,也必须确保查找值本身或被引用的单元格内容是带引号的文本格式。数字与文本的混淆:何时不加引号 与文本相对的是数字。数字在公式中直接书写,无需引号。加引号会使数字变成文本,从而丧失计算能力。例如,=A1+“100” 可能导致错误或意外结果,因为“100”是文本。判断一个值在单元格中是数字还是文本,可以看其默认对齐方式:数字右对齐,文本左对齐。在公式中引用时,务必保持类型一致。在条件格式与数据验证中的应用 在设置条件格式规则或数据验证(有效性)的自定义公式时,引号的规则同样适用。例如,要突出显示A列中包含“紧急”二字的单元格,条件格式公式应写为:=ISNUMBER(SEARCH(“紧急”, A1))。这里的“紧急”作为查找的文本字符串,必须用引号括起来。数据验证中,若要求输入特定文本,也需要在公式中使用引号来定义该文本。连接符&与引号的协同工作 连接符 & 是构建动态文本的利器,它可以将单元格引用、函数结果和带引号的文本片段无缝拼接。公式结构通常是:=文本或引用 & “固定文本” & 另一个引用。例如,=B1 & “先生的成绩是:” & C1。如果需要嵌入双引号,则按前述转义规则处理,如=“报告”“” & A1 & “”季度分析””,可以生成带引号的标题。TEXT(文本)函数中的格式代码与引号 使用TEXT函数将数值格式化为特定文本样式时,其第二个参数“格式代码”也需要用引号包裹。例如,=TEXT(TODAY(), “yyyy年mm月dd日”)。如果格式代码中包含文本片段,如“人民币”或“元”,这些中文文本本身也是格式代码的一部分,直接写在引号内即可,无需额外转义,如=TEXT(A1, “人民币0.00元”)。查找与引用函数中的精确匹配与引号 在VLOOKUP、HLOOKUP(水平查找)或MATCH(匹配)函数的精确匹配模式中,查找值若是文本,必须确保其类型一致。如果查找区域第一列的值是纯文本格式,那么查找值参数或提供查找值的单元格也必须是文本。在公式中直接写文本查找值时,务必加上引号,如=VLOOKUP(“张三”, A:B, 2, FALSE)。数组常量中的文本元素 在输入数组常量时,例如在公式中直接使用“苹果”, “香蕉”, “橙子”这样的数组,其中的每个文本元素都必须分别用双引号括起来。整个数组用大括号包裹,元素间用逗号分隔。这是公式中直接定义文本数组的唯一正确方式。从外部数据导入时引号的处理 当我们从CSV(逗号分隔值)文件或文本文件导入数据时,经常会遇到字段值本身包含逗号或双引号的情况。标准的CSV格式会用双引号将整个字段值包裹起来,如果值内本身有双引号,则会将其转义为两个双引号。Excel在导入时能正确识别并还原这些规则。了解这一点,有助于我们手动准备或检查待导入的源数据。通过公式函数检测与处理引号 Excel提供了一些函数来处理和检测文本中的引号。CODE(代码)函数可以返回字符的数字代码,双引号的代码是34。SUBSTITUTE(替换)函数可以用来替换或删除文本中的双引号字符,例如=SUBSTITUTE(A1, CHAR(34), “”) 可以移除A1单元格中所有的双引号。LEN(长度)函数可以帮助判断文本是否真正为空,因为LEN(“”)的结果是0,而LEN(“ ”)的结果是1。在定义名称与高级公式中的实践 在定义名称(命名管理器)时,如果“引用位置”中需要包含固定的工作表名等文本,也必须正确使用引号。在编写复杂的数组公式或使用LET等高级函数时,清晰地区分文本字符串、逻辑值和数值,并正确使用引号进行界定,是公式能否正确运算的关键。一个关于“excel公式中引号和双引号”的透彻理解,往往能让这些复杂公式的调试过程事半功倍。总结:核心原则与最佳实践 最后,让我们总结一下核心原则:引号用于定义文本,双引号作为文本内容时需双写转义。最佳实践包括:1. 在公式中输入任何固定文字时,养成第一时间加引号的习惯;2. 需要输出引号字符时,记住“双写”规则;3. 区分数字与文本,数字不加引号;4. 在构建动态引用或文本时,灵活运用 & 连接符和转义规则。掌握这些,你就能游刃有余地驾驭Excel公式中的文本表达,让数据不仅准确,而且呈现得更加清晰、专业。
推荐文章
在Excel中处理公式的加减乘除与百分比计算,核心在于掌握基本运算符、单元格引用以及百分比格式的设置方法,通过组合运用这些基础功能,即可高效完成各类数据运算。对于初次接触的用户,理解“excel公式加减乘除百分比怎么弄的”这一问题,关键在于从输入等号开始,逐步构建包含运算符和数据的表达式,并灵活运用格式工具栏进行百分比转换。
2026-03-13 12:55:50
139人看过
在Excel公式中,逗号主要用于分隔函数的不同参数,而冒号则用于定义单元格区域范围;理解两者的区别和正确应用,能显著提升公式的准确性和数据处理效率,是掌握Excel核心技能的关键一步。
2026-03-13 12:54:41
83人看过
想要掌握excel公式加减乘除百分比怎么算的,核心在于理解并熟练运用其基础运算符、单元格引用及百分比格式设置,本文将系统性地讲解从基础运算到复杂公式组合的完整方法,并融入大量实用技巧与案例,助您彻底解决日常工作中的计算难题。
2026-03-13 12:53:45
164人看过
在Excel公式中,感叹号“!”主要用于分隔工作表名称与单元格引用,例如“Sheet1!A1”表示引用名为“Sheet1”的工作表中的A1单元格,它是跨工作表数据引用的关键符号,掌握其用法能有效提升多表协作效率。
2026-03-13 12:53:25
267人看过
.webp)

.webp)
.webp)